
WASHINGTON (1010 WINS) -- As expected, Attorney General William Barr was a no-show at Thursday morning's scheduled House Judiciary hearing on the Mueller Report.
Chairman Jerry Nadler said Barr's refusal to appear is unacceptable and said his 'moment of accountability' will come if he does not give the committee the 'respect it deserves.'
Rep. Steve Cohen, D-Tenn., left a prop chicken at the empty witness' chair.
"Chicken Barr should have shown up today and answered questions," he told reporters.
The ranking member of the committee, Republican Doug Collins, said the real reason Barr wasn't there to testify is because the Democrats didn't want him there. Collins called Thursday actions by Democrats a stunt.
The committee is now considering whether to hold Barr in contempt of Congress.
